Mullum Mullum Creek and its valley comprises a series of islands of bushland and rural open space connected by a thin ribbon of nature, in a sea of urban development.

Its viability as a natural ecosystem is enhanced by its connection to Melbourne's most important wildlife corridor, the Yarra Valley.

Button Everlasting - Photo: © Helen Moss Its values are further enhanced by open space links along its many tributaries and greenlinks over low saddles to the neighbouring valleys of Harris Gully / Andersons Creek, Ruffey Creek, Koonung Creek, Dandenong Creek, Narr-Meian Creek (Jumping Creek) and Brushy Creek.

Its location and shape have meant that it is possible for a great many local residents and visitors to have close access to nature from within their own neighbourhoods. A very wide variety of indigenous plant communities, and rare and uncommon plants are present along the creek, including a number of native orchids and native grass areas. These provide habitat for a wide diversity of animals birds and insects. Native animals present in the valley include Kangaroos, Wombats, Koalas, Platypus, Rakali, Echidnas, Sugar Gliders, Ringtail and Brushtail possums.

The development of the Mullum Mullum Creek Linear Park will ensure that the bushland islands and their connecting ribbon, including the creek itself, are maintained and enhanced, that the connection to the Yarra is sustained, and that people's appreciation of the valley is encouraged through access and appropriate recreational opportunities.

Bulbine Lily - Photo: © Helen Moss The linear park is rich in cultural history as it contains important relics of aboriginal life and early european settlement.

Ancient scar trees, aboriginal camping places and spirit places of the Wurundjeri aborigines are located along the length of the creek.

Schwerkolt Cottage at Mitcham and Pontville homestead at Templestowe are reminders of the european pioneers, their struggles to "conquer" the land and subdue its traditional aboriginal owners.
Reminders of the first discovery of gold in Victoria at Anderson Creek (Warrandyte) are also found along the Mullum Mullum Creek.

Better understanding and appreciation of this cultural heritage, can help our society better reconcile past cultural conflicts and land uses as we approach the Centenary of Federation.

Trail systems are to be developed to follow the Mullum Mullum Creek from its headwaters near Yarra Valley Anglican School through to the main Yarra River trail systems at Tikalara at Templestowe. Linking trails will be developed to link to the Dandenong Ranges and the Dandenong Valley trails. Apart from their recreational values, these trails will also assist interpretation and understanding of the natural and cultural environment of the Mullum Mullum Creek and its valley.

This major Linear Park being progressively developed along the full 22 kilometre length of the Mullum Mullum Creek, has the support of theCity of MaroondahCity of Maroondah, theCity of WhitehorseCity of Whitehorse, and theCity of ManninghamCity of Manningham, Melbourne Water and Parks Victoria.
